Witam!
Mam taki problem, poniewz chcialem zrobic program do komunikacji za pomoca kanalu irca, sciagnalem, zainstalowalem i sprobowalem wykorzystac w tym celu komponent Indy, ale mam problemy. Chcialem mianowicie, aby program polaczyl sie, wszedl na kanal i odbieral oraz wysylal wiadomosci. naprawde, nic wiecej. I zrobilem tak:
procedure TForm1.IrcMessage(Sender: TObject; AUser: TIdIRCUser;
AChannel: TIdIRCChannel; Content: String);
begin
memo1.Lines.Add(auser.Nick+': '+content);
end;
procedure TForm1.Button1Click(Sender: TObject);
begin
irc.Nick:= edit1.Text;
irc.AltNick:= edit2.Text;
irc.RealName:= edit3.Text;
irc.Host:= edit4.Text;
irc.Port:= strtoint(edit5.Text);
//irc.BoundIP:= edit7.Text;
//irc.BoundPort:= edit8.Text;
irc.Password:= edit9.Text;
irc.Connect(0);
irc.Join(edit6.Text);
end;
Linijki z bound portem i bound ip zmienilem w komentarz, bo nie wiem, do czego to sluzy :-) Byc moze wlasnie to jest moj problem, ale watpie.
Bardzo prosze i z gory dziekuje za jakakolwiek pomoc.